Polarization-sensitive optical coherence tomography delivers micron-scale tissue resolution—enabling surgeons to visualize structural details at a level previously impossible without invasive biopsy. This precision matters when seconds count during organ procurement.
According to research published in Science Translational Medicine, PS-OCT’s real-time imaging capability allows transplant teams to make confident decisions about organ acceptability at the point of care. Current methods rely heavily on subjective visual assessment and limited diagnostic information, resulting in the discard of viable organs. The new technology changes that equation by providing objective, quantifiable data on collagen organization and tissue integrity—the hallmarks of organ viability.
For transplant centers struggling with organ shortage, PS-OCT represents an opportunity to expand their donor pool by confidently accepting marginal organs that might otherwise be rejected.
